
Rana Media
Our experienced team has accumulated more than 5 years of design experience. We are committed to presenting quality design products and we are sure that you will be satisfied with our products.
Our experienced team has accumulated more than 5 years of design experience. We are committed to presenting quality design products and we are sure that you will be satisfied with our products.
We'd like to ask you a few questions to help improve GraphicRiver.